I have set up the Vagrantfile to use a public network with IP address 192.168.1.10 :
# -*- mode: ruby -*-
# vi: set ft=ruby :
Vagrant.configure("2") do |config|
config.vm.box = "laravel/homestead"
config.vm.network "public_network", ip: "192.168.1.10"
config.vm.provider "virtualbox" do |vb|
vb.name = "Agent1"
end
config.vm.provision "docker" do |vb|
end
config.vm.hostname = "Agent1"
end
I have launched the Docker container with the command docker run -it -p 88:80 nginx
to map port 80 inside the container to port 88 on the host machine. However, when I try to access the web server using URLs like 192.168.1.10:88, localhost:88, or 127.0.0.1:88 in my web browser, it doesn't work.
What could be causing this issue, and what URL should I use to access the NGINX web server from my Windows host machine?
You've not forwarded port 88 on the VM to your host.
First check you can SSH into that machine and curl localhost:88
